Day 2 Sai Gon city
tour, Cu Chi tunnels
Ho
Chi Minh City is the largest city in Vietnam with a population of just
over eight million people. The huge number of people rushing about their
daily lives gives Ho Chi Minh City a dynamic atmosphere.
Today we take a tour
around the city, you are going to visit the Reunification Palace, War
remnants museum, Municipal Theatre, Notre Dame Cathedral, The General
Post Office....
After lunch at a local
restaurant you will re-board our car and heading to the tunnels of Cu
Chi. This former Viet Cong stronghold provides an insight into the
resourcefulness and tenacity of the Vietnamese people. We return to Ho
Chi Minh City in the late afternoon.

Days 6-7 Hue
Sightseeing
A
short flight brings us to the imperial city of Hue, you are welcomed by
our representative and transferred to your hotel.
Founded as a royal city in 1687, Hue is the gateway to the treasures of
Vietnam's royal past. Today Hue remains one of Vietnam's major tourist
attractions. This quiet city is widely known for the magnificent
architecture of its citadels, palaces, royal tombs, pagodas and temples
built under the Nguyen dynasty in a poetic background of greenery on the
banks of the Perfume river.
We
have the opportunity with a guided tour to visit the Imperial Citadel,
one of the Nguyen emperors' tombs, the famed Thien Mu Pagoda and also
enjoy a dragon boat cruise on the Perfume River. A coffee at one of the
riverside coffee shops at sunset is also an experience not to be missed.

Day 9 Ha Noi city tour,
Water puppet performance
On
the morning of day 9 we take a city tour to Ho Chi Minh complex, his
house on stilts and the museum and One Pillar Pagoda. We also make a
visit to the Temple of Literature – the first university of Vietnam,
which is now dedicated to Confucian worship and “Hanoi Hilton” –a nick
name given by US pilots during the war.
In
the afternoon we attend a performance of traditional water puppetry
